How to prepare for a job interview at JAM Recruitment Ltd

Know Your Tax Stuff

Make sure you brush up on both US and UK tax regulations. Familiarise yourself with recent changes in tax laws and be ready to discuss how they impact clients. This shows your expertise and that you're genuinely interested in the role.

Prepare for Scenario Questions

Expect to face scenario-based questions where you'll need to demonstrate your problem-solving skills. Think of examples from your past experience where you've successfully navigated complex tax situations, and be ready to explain your thought process.

Showcase Your Consultancy Skills

As this role is within a consultancy, highlight your ability to communicate complex tax issues clearly to clients. Prepare examples of how you've built relationships and provided value to clients in previous roles.

Ask Insightful Questions

At the end of the interview, have a few thoughtful questions ready about the company's approach to tax management or their client base.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if the company is the right fit for you.
